If you’ve ever blamed your hardware for a laggy cloud gaming session, you were probably looking in the wrong place.
Cloud gaming is an internet problem, not a hardware problem. A player with a $5,000 gaming PC and a mediocre cable connection will often have a worse experience than someone on a budget gaming laptop with a fast, stable fiber line. When you play through a service like NVIDIA GeForce Now, Xbox Cloud Gaming, or Amazon Luna, the game isn’t running on your device at all. Every frame is rendered on a remote server (sometimes hundreds of miles away) and streamed to your screen as a video feed [1].
Every button press you make travels from your controller to the server and back before you see the result on screen. The round-trip time for that journey is called latency (or ping), and it’s the most important number for cloud gaming performance. Raw download speed matters far less than most gamers expect. A 1080p/60fps cloud stream typically requires only 15–35 Mbps. But latency, jitter (inconsistency in ping), and connection stability matter more here than in almost any other internet use case, including traditional online gaming [2].

A Brief History of Cloud Gaming
The first commercial cloud gaming service, OnLive, launched in 2010, and promptly struggled because internet infrastructure of the era couldn’t support it. Early services required sub-150ms latency and sustained bandwidth that most home connections simply couldn’t deliver [3]. A brief slowdown might buffer a YouTube video for a second, which is the same hiccup that would make a cloud game unplayable.
Over the following decade, fiber internet expanded, compression technology improved, and NVIDIA, Microsoft, and Amazon built out global data center networks closer to population centers. By mid-2024, median U.S. download speeds exceeded 150 Mbps, and cloud gaming evolved from a frustrating experiment into a viable mainstream option. GeForce Now, Xbox Cloud Gaming, and Amazon Luna are the mature products of that evolution.
It seems counterintuitive, but you probably don’t need as much raw speed as you think. What you do need is consistency and low latency.
For download bandwidth, most platforms deliver solid 1080p/60fps performance in the 15–25 Mbps range. Once you’re above a platform’s recommended tier, additional speed doesn’t improve the experience. What takes over is connection quality.
Upload speed for cloud gaming is rarely the bottleneck. Because cloud gaming streams video from the server to your screen, your upload only needs to carry controller inputs back. Typically, 2–5 Mbps is sufficient. Upload speed becomes relevant only if other household devices are actively uploading large files during your session.
For cloud gaming latency requirements, aim for under 40ms ping to the platform’s nearest server. Above 80ms, you’ll feel noticeable input delay in fast-paced games. Jitter matters nearly as much as average ping, too. A connection bouncing between 20ms and 80ms will feel worse than one that holds a steady 45ms.

Platform Requirements: GeForce Now, Xbox Cloud Gaming & Amazon Luna
Below are the official minimum and recommended speeds for each major platform, along with what you actually need for a good experience.
| Platform | Minimum Speed | Recommended (1080p/60fps) | Recommended (4K) | Max Latency |
| GeForce Now | 15 Mbps | 25 Mbps | 40–45 Mbps | 80ms (40ms ideal) |
| Xbox Cloud Gaming | 10 Mbps | 20 Mbps | 40 Mbps (1440p) | 40ms |
| Amazon Luna | 10 Mbps | 10–15 Mbps | 35 Mbps | Not specified |
GeForce Now internet speed requirements scale with membership tier. NVIDIA requires 15 Mbps for HD at 60fps, 25 Mbps for 1080p at 60fps, and 40–45 Mbps for 4K, with latency under 80ms from an NVIDIA data center required, and under 40ms recommended [4].
Xbox Cloud Gaming internet requirements are more accessible. Microsoft requires a minimum of 10 Mbps down, with best performance at 20 Mbps on PCs, consoles, and tablets. Around 40 Mbps is needed for the 1440p tier available to Ultimate subscribers [5].
Amazon Luna internet speed requirements are the most lenient. Amazon requires a sustained 10 Mbps for 1080p quality and recommends 35 Mbps for 4K. Cloud gaming on Luna can consume up to 10 GB of data per hour at 1080p [6].
Connection type matters more than plan tier when choosing the best ISP for cloud gaming.
Fiber internet is the gold standard. Fiber delivers symmetrical upload and download speeds, the lowest latency (5–15ms), and the most consistent performance, even during peak hours [7]. Fiber internet cloud gaming works well even at modest plan speeds because consistency does the heavy lifting that raw Mbps can’t. A 300 Mbps fiber connection with 10ms latency will outperform a 1 Gbps cable plan with 40ms latency for cloud gaming purposes [8].
Cable internet is a solid, widely available alternative. Cable offers 15–30ms latency and can deliver 500 Mbps to 1 Gbps download speeds, which is more than enough for any cloud gaming platform. The main caveat is that cable is shared infrastructure, so performance can dip during peak evening hours.
Satellite internet (including Starlink) is the weakest option. Latency ranges from 40–70ms under ideal conditions and can spike further due to the distance signals must travel [9]. It may work for slower-paced or single-player cloud games, but fast-paced multiplayer will feel inconsistent.

Most platforms set their technical minimum at 10 Mbps, but that gets you low-resolution, inconsistent results. For reliable 1080p/60fps performance on GeForce Now, Xbox Cloud Gaming, or Amazon Luna, aim for at least 15–25 Mbps of stable, consistent bandwidth — and prioritize low latency (under 40ms) over raw speed.
Minimally. Your download speed and latency do most of the work. Your upload only needs to carry controller inputs back to the server — typically 2–5 Mbps is sufficient. Upload speed becomes relevant only if other devices on your network are actively uploading large files during your session.
Yes, if it’s available in your area. Fiber delivers the lowest and most consistent latency of any connection type — typically 5–15ms — along with symmetrical speeds and no slowdowns during peak hours. For cloud gaming specifically, fiber’s consistency advantage matters more than its speed ceiling.
Fast download speeds don’t guarantee a smooth cloud gaming experience. Common causes of lag despite fast internet include: high latency or jitter on your connection, using Wi-Fi instead of Ethernet, network congestion from other household devices, an active VPN, or geographic distance from the platform’s nearest data center. Run the in-app network test for your platform first, then try an Ethernet connection before considering an ISP switch.
